Representative Kevin Lundberg Introduces
Colorado House Resolution Supporting the Federal Marriage Amendment
State Rep. Kevin Lundberg, a Republican from Berthoud, has introduced a resolution in the Colorado House of Representatives in support of the Federal Marriage Amendment.
Representative Lundberg said: "This is one of the most significant domestic issues we will be dealing with, on the state and national level. The courts have already set in motion the legal logic that will redefine the family. Our only option is to clearly declare the true meaning of marriage in the United States Constitution. My resolution will begin this discussion at the state level and it will encourage our congressional delegation to complete their role at the Federal level."
Representative Lundberg has 21 co-sponsors in the House. Senator Steve Johnson, the Senate sponsor has 12 co-sposoring senators. The prime sponsors of the Federal Marriage Amendment in Congress are Colorado's Congresswoman Marilyn Musgrave in the U.S. House and Colorado's Senator Wayne Allard in the U.S. Senate.
